Transaction 23790f4d80170cb41163d2c25e46b43ce53dd86b98dbea8a2d5b42ebc9dee79a

2 Input
2 Outputs
  • 23790f4d80170cb41163d2c25e46b43ce53dd86b98dbea8a2d5b42ebc9dee79a:0
  • value  215630
    address  18pbYJezNCBQ4JRW3W5CUG5M8vJutJmhCG
  • 23790f4d80170cb41163d2c25e46b43ce53dd86b98dbea8a2d5b42ebc9dee79a:1
  • value  3600347
    address  1DXEzvbEH9rR6NdxVT4w2mfYoc93LyFJU7